简述Web标准
在互联网的早期阶段,网页主要依赖于静态文本和简单的超链接,随着技术的发展,网页设计逐渐演进为动态、交互式的内容展示方式,为了实现这一目标,开发者们提出了许多标准和规范,这些标准统称为“Web标准”,Web标准旨在确保不同浏览器之间的网页能够保持一致性和兼容性。
HTML(超文本标记语言)
HTML是最基础也是最重要的Web标准之一,它定义了如何创建和描述网页中的文本、图像和其他元素,通过HTML,网页可以包含结构化信息,并且可以通过样式表进行美化,使用HTML标签来创建页面的头部、导航栏、内容区域以及页脚等部分。
CSS(层叠样式表)
CSS提供了对网页布局和外观进行精确控制的能力,它可以应用于任何HTML元素上,帮助设计师自定义字体大小、颜色、边距、背景图像等,通过CSS,网站可以在不同的设备和浏览器中呈现出统一且美观的效果。
JavaScript
JavaScript是一种广泛使用的编程语言,用于增强网页的功能,它允许开发者执行客户端脚本,从而实现诸如响应式动画、表单验证、数据绑定等功能,JavaScript不仅适用于桌面应用,也常用于构建网页应用程序,使得开发人员能够将复杂的逻辑嵌入到网页中。
W3C与国际标准化组织
W3C(World Wide Web Consortium)是一个由全球多家公司和机构组成的非营利组织,致力于制定Web标准,它们制定了各种文档格式和协议,如XHTML、XML、SVG、PNG等,以支持更丰富的多媒体内容和更好的用户体验,W3C还发布了许多关于Web设计的最佳实践指南,如WCAG 2.1,指导开发者创造无障碍访问的网站。
非法行为
需要注意的是,在一些情况下,非法或不道德的行为可能违反Web标准,恶意软件可能会利用Web漏洞攻击用户,维护良好的网络环境,遵循合法合规的程序和规则,对于所有开发者来说都是至关重要的。
Web标准是推动互联网技术进步的关键力量,通过HTML、CSS和JavaScript这三大支柱,开发者可以创造出功能强大、视觉吸引人的网页,W3C的努力确保了这些标准在全球范围内的兼容性,促进了跨平台的互操作性,我们也必须警惕滥用和非法行为的风险,共同维护一个健康、安全的网络环境。